Gay Cruise Arrives Amid Controversy

The Bahamas Christian Council (BCC) has made it clear that it will not welcome ”this or any other gay cruise”.


The ship is spending the night in Nassau and leaving tomorrow morning to return to Port Canaveral, Florida.


Cruise organisers say the cruise is not exclusively gay but they have booked a large block of cabins and will be hosting special events for the ”Gay Days” guests.


Members of the BCC, led by their president Rev, Dr. William Thompson, met with Prime Minister Perry Christie on Thursday to set out their views on the cruise. Following this they said the Prime Minister understands their commitment to ”resist the attack from outsiders upon the spiritual, moral, social and cultural standards of the Bahamian people.”


In an earlier statement the BCC said it is unalterably opposed to the Bahamas becoming a playgorund for those who will try to impose their deviant lifestyles upon others.”
